A very happy day
Prague, Czech Republic
Young and in love
Czech Republic
Picture Perfect
Livermore, California
At City Hall
Frankfurt, Germany
Castelnuevo Barendinga, Tuscany, Italy
(Papa looks a little perplexed........)
A groom and his bodyguards
San Francisco, California
Keeping Warm
People's Republic of China
Mr. and Mrs. Cool
Oakland, California
Best Man and Maid of Honor
Manila, Philippines
Sweet and Simple
Sonoma, California
And I am SURE that they all made it to the church on time!